区块链技术作为一种新兴的分布式账本技术,正在深刻地改变着各行各业的运营模式。随着区块链应用的不断增加,各种不同类型的区块链架构也相继出现。为了更好地理解区块链的应用场景,我们需要对其基本架构类型进行详细分析。

在深入讨论之前,我们首先理清一些基础概念。区块链可以简单理解为一系列数据块通过加密算法串联而成的链条。这些数据块包含了交易记录,并且在添加新数据时要经过网络中所有节点的验证。区块链技术的核心优势在于去中心化、高透明度及高安全性。

一、区块链架构的基本类型

根据不同的应用场景和需求,区块链可以分为以下几种基本架构类型:

1. **公有链**:公有链是完全开放的,任何人都可以参与到网络中,无论是作为用户还是矿工。其主要特点是去中心化、安全性高、透明度高。例如,以比特币和以太坊为代表的公有链。用户可以直接在链上进行交易,所有的交易数据对公众开放。

2. **私有链**:私有链是一种受限的区块链,只有特定的用户和组织才能参与和获取数据的权限。私有链通常由一个或少数几个组织控制,在效率和速度方面具有更大的优势,适合企业内部使用。例如,Hyperledger Fabric就是一个典型的私有链框架。

3. **联盟链**:联盟链是介于公有链和私有链之间的一种架构,多个组织共同管理和维护链上的数据。这种链适合企业之间需要透明、信任的情况,比如供应链和财务结算等场景。由多家组织共同负责的链,能够在保证安全的同时,也能降低管理成本。

4. **混合链**:混合链将公有链与私有链的特征结合在一起,通常允许特定用户在私链中进行交易,同时也可以通过公链进行更多的交互。混合链的灵活性使得它能够适应各种复杂的商业需求。

二、公有链的特点与应用

公有链以比特币为代表,是最早被广泛认可的区块链类型。由于其开放性和去中心化特性,公有链的安全性与透明度都非常高。

公有链的核心特点包括:

- **去中心化**:没有中心化的控制机构,所有的节点都平等参与。

- **透明性**:所有的数据和交易记录都是公开的,任何用户都可以查看,但是交易的具体个人信息被保护。

- **安全性**:公有链利用挖矿机制保障网络安全,攻击者需要控制51%的算力才能影响链的安全,这几乎是不可能的。

公有链的应用领域非常广,包括数字货币、智能合约、去中心化金融(DeFi)等。例如,在DeFi领域,基于以太坊的智能合约可以实现去中心化的借贷、交易等金融服务。

三、私有链的优势与实施

私有链相较于公有链,更加适合企业的私密需求。它的主要优势在于速度、效率和控制权。

私有链的核心优势包括:

- **高效性**:由于参与者数量有限,验证交易的时间通常会更短。

- **数据控制**:私有链允许组织对数据进行严格控制,仅允许授权用户访问和操作链上的信息,这对于保护商业机密非常有效。

- **灵活性**:企业可以根据自身需求,灵活调整链的结构与规则。

私有链的一个典型应用案例是银行与金融机构之间的系统互联。这种内部网络可以加速结算过程,降低手续费,同时保护敏感信息的安全。

四、联盟链的特点与案例

联盟链同时具备公有链与私有链的特点,适合多个组织之间的协作。

联盟链的主要特点包括:

- **合作性**:多个组织在联盟链中共同治理与维护,确保数据的完整性和安全性。

- **透明度**:尽管是私有的,但在数据交换时,各方参与者都能看到指定的信息,保证各方之间的信任。

- **效率**:由于参与节点是预先设定的,交易验证和确认速度通常非常快。

例如,很多供应链管理项目采用联盟链,通过共享库存信息和交易记录,能够大幅提高供应链的透明度与效率。

五、混合链的潜在优势

混合链的灵活性使得它适合多种复杂商业需求,可以在保护隐私的同时实现链上交互。

混合链的潜在优势包括:

- **灵活性**:混合链可以根据不同的需要在公有链和私有链之间切换,适应性更强。

- **成本管理**:因可以根据需求选择使用公有链或私有链,从而成本。

- **不同数据类型的可用性**:可根据需要公开或私密不同类型的数据,实现灵活的数据共享。

混合链的应用场景主要集中在需要不同隐私和透明度级别的行业,比如医疗健康、金融服务等,通过链上数据的有效管理,提升整个生态的运作效率。

六、常见的区块链实施误区

在实施区块链技术时,企业可能会遭遇一些误区,以下是几个常见的错误。

1. **寻找“一刀切”的解决方案**:每个区块链项目都有其独特需求,不同类型的链并不适合所有场景。企业在选择时,应结合具体需求,权衡成本与收益。

2. **高估去中心化的价值**:虽然去中心化是区块链的一大优势,但并不是所有行业都能够或需要完全去中心化,私有链在很多情况下都能更好地满足需求。

3. **忽视链上治理问题**:治理机制的设计对于区块链项目的成功至关重要。企业在实施前应考虑参与者的角色与权利,确保治理的有效性。

4. **低估技术方案的复杂性**:区块链技术并非简单的解决方案,许多企业在实施时常会低估技术的复杂性和维护成本。

相关问题探讨

在讨论区块链架构时,有几个相关问题值得深思:

1. **区块链如何解决传统中心化系统中的问题?** 2. **在选择区块链类型时,企业应该考虑哪些关键因素?** 3. **区块链技术在未来可能面临哪些挑战?** 4. **如何在区块链中确保数据隐私与安全性?** 5. **联盟链与私有链的主要区别是什么?** 6. **如何衡量区块链技术的应用价值?**

每个问题都可以展开详细讨论,为用户提供更全面的理解和应用建议。

以上就是关于区块链简单架构类型的详细分析。随着技术的不断演变,这些架构的应用场景也将会无限拓展。理解不同类型的区块链架构,将有助于企业在数字经济时代的转型与发展。